Former India cricketer and current batting coach of Punjab Kings, Wasim Jaffer has come up with another coded message for IPL fans ahead of the tournament opener between Mumbai Indians and Royal Challengers Bangalore in Chennai.

The 43-year-old on Friday took to his official Twitter handle and shared a picture of Flamingo, asking the fans to guess his favourite player to watch out for in the upcoming encounter.

Captioning the post Jaffer wrote, “Guess my player to watch out for tonight. I’ll reveal the player at 6pm, but let’s see how many decode it before that.”

While some people feel the answer should be Trent Boult, others picked up the name of RCB’s new recruit, Kyle Jamieson.

Boult had an excellent outing in the IPL 2020 in UAE. He finished the tournament as the third-highest wicket-taker after Kagiso Rabada and Jasprit Bumrah.

The Kiwi pacer, who was traded by the Delhi Capitals to the Mumbai-based franchise last year, scalped 25 wickets in 15 games at an economy rate of 7.97.

On the other hand, Boult’s compatriot, Jamieson, is all set to make his IPL debut this year. The 26-year-old fast bowler was roped in by the Bangalore-based franchise for a whopping amount of Rs 15 crore in the IPL 2021 auction in Chennai.
